Should you take a trampoline down in the winter?

The weight of snow can ruin a trampoline, and high winds can blow it around your yard. If you live in an area prone to nasty weather, disassembling your trampoline and storing it indoors during the winter is probably a good idea.

Will a disassembled trampoline fit in my car?

Small trampolines can usually fit in a car with the rear seats folded down. Bigger trampolines that are 12ft and longer can come in 3-4 boxes and be up to 8ft long. An SUV, minivan, or bigger may be needed to get these trampolines home. Let’s go over the main parts of the trampoline.

How much weight can a trampoline hold?

Trampoline Sizes Toddlers and kids trampolines are usually less than 10ft and can bear a load of 50 to 150lbs. The teenagers 12ft trampolines can easily withstand 250 to 300lbs, 14ft trampolines hold between 250 to 350lbs of loads, and the 15 and 16ft trampolines will support 250 to 450lbs of weight.

How strong does wind have to be to pick up a trampoline?

How Much Wind Will Lift A Trampoline? You know, wind speed depends largely upon the regions and varies in different locations. In general, if the wind speed is more than 40 mph then it is considered that the trampolines may blow away.

How long are trampolines good for?

Overall, you can expect an outdoor trampoline to last between 3 – 8 years, on average, with higher quality models potentially exceeding this. The lifespan of your trampoline largely depends on the level of care and maintenance that is applied over time and the quality of the materials.

Can I leave my trampoline out in the rain?

Winterization keeps your trampoline clean and safe if you opt to leave it up over the winter. Remove frame pads and store them indoors to keep them from getting soaked from rain or snow. The jumping surface acts as a sieve and will allow water through the bottom.

Will sandbags hold down a trampoline?

Sandbags. A basic and simple way of putting some weight on a trampoline is by using sandbags. You basically just have to place sandbags on the trampoline’s legs to hold it down and ensure it doesn’t move during storms and high winds.
